Question 1013453: Jane spent N$ 42 for shoes. This was N$ 14 less than twice what she spent for a blouse. How much was the blouse?
Answer by fractalier(6550) (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
Call the price of the blouse, b. Then we have
42 = 2b - 14
Now add 14 and then divide by 2 and get
56 = 2b
b = N$28
